病毒专收员 发表于 2011-7-9 11:55:26

如何让程序的 任务栏名称,和GUI上的标题 不一样呢?[已解决]

本帖最后由 病毒专收员 于 2011-7-24 11:30 编辑

如题!
如何让程序的 任务栏名称,和GUI上的标题 不一样呢?

happytc 发表于 2011-7-9 12:30:34

方法一: 最简单的方法就是自己绘标题栏,这样就可以两者不一样了
方法二:任务栏标题是_winapi_SetWindowText()设置的,而用_WinAPI_GetWindowText()得到的是   响应消息$WM_GETTEXT,不受_WinAPI_GetWindowText() 影响。所以你只要在程序里每隔一些时间就发送$wm_settext 消息就可以了

dyd 发表于 2011-7-9 16:24:16

不懂,......

淡定开源 发表于 2011-7-9 22:07:34

这样有什么用?

happytc 发表于 2011-7-10 00:45:28

这样有什么用?
淡定开源 发表于 2011-7-9 22:07 http://www.autoitx.com/images/common/back.gif


    有时还是有用的
比如标题栏是经常变化的,而让任务栏的不变,好让用户可以从任务栏准确知道这个程序是啥。

象WinAMP听歌的,标题栏会显示当前听的歌名
页: [1]
查看完整版本: 如何让程序的 任务栏名称,和GUI上的标题 不一样呢?[已解决]